New momentum in Cortina
The Rosapetra Spa Resort opened at the beginning of December 2022 as part of the Relegance Collection
The boutique hotel with 33 rooms offers magnificent views of the Tofane massif in the Ampezzo Valley.
The design of the Rosapetra Spa Resort is a unique combination of typical Alpine chalet and Dolce Vita style. Stone and local wood can be found throughout the hotel, tastefully combined with leather, steel, mirrors and mood lighting to create an intimate and seductive atmosphere.
These elements come into their own in the five new Dolomite suites: Swiss stone pine takes center stage here and ensures a restful night's sleep thanks to the calming effect of the natural material. The spacious suites have a spacious living area with lounge and dining room as well as large terraces with views of the spectacular Tofane slopes.
The restaurant, which is also open to external guests, is an attraction from morning to night thanks to an innovative new F&B concept. Chef Fabio Manni pays homage to classic flavors and surprises visitors to Cortina this winter with an unexpected fish menu that brings something new to Cortina's gastronomic scene.
Terrazza26, the open-air lounge and bar named after the upcoming Milan-Cortina 2026 Winter Olympics, is the new winter hotspot for experimental cocktails and hands-on experiences, such as Shake&Drink led by Bar Manager Lucas Kelm and evening aperitifs with live DJ sets.
The heart of the resort is the spa with a 12-meter indoor pool with sweeping views of the Dolomites, a Finnish sauna and an outdoor sauna, a Mediterranean and a Turkish bath, experience showers and a cold pool. Guests can also customize their wellness experience with the help of a personal spa assistant.
